Ownership and legal process for private sales
The process for buying houses directly in Andermatt benefits from Switzerland's transparent and secure legal system, similar to the rest of the country but with nuances for resort property. The transaction is anchored by a public notary who conducts mandatory due diligence on the title and any encumbrances. For a direct purchase, the buyer and seller agree on the notary, who then prepares the sales contract outlining price, payment schedule, and any conditions related to rental pool participation. This direct approach simplifies communication, as both parties can clarify terms without an intermediary. The notary ensures compliance with Swiss law and the resort's specific regulations, finalizing the transfer in the land registry for a secure transaction.

Popular districts for owner listings
Direct listings in Andermatt are concentrated in the newly developed core resort area, known as the Andermatt Swiss Alps project. This is the primary zone for luxury apartments with direct slope access and hotel services. Properties here are most commonly found on fsbo platforms as early investors exit. The original Dorf (village) center offers a different character, with some older chalets and buildings being renovated and sold directly. The distinction is clear: the resort area offers modern convenience and managed services, while the village provides more traditional charm. The choice dictates the lifestyle and investment model, a key point for discussion in any direct owner-buyer dialogue.

Frequently asked questions
Are direct sale properties in Andermatt part of rental pools? Most properties in the new resort area are eligible for, or mandatorily part of, a centralized rental management program. A key question in any direct purchase is to clarify the terms, fee structure, and historical performance of this rental pool, which the owner can disclose directly.
How does buying direct affect my use of the property? It does not affect usage rights, which are governed by the property's zoning and the resort's regulations. A direct purchase may give you clearer, unfiltered information from the seller about practicalities like booking personal use weeks within the rental management system.
Is financing available for direct purchases? Yes, Swiss and international banks finance properties in Andermatt. For a direct sale, you would arrange financing independently. A pre-approval strengthens your position when making a direct offer to a private seller.
What due diligence is extra important in Andermatt? Beyond standard checks, review the contract with the resort operator/rental manager. Understand all annual fees, management terms, and any restrictions. In a direct deal, the seller can often provide the original documents for your lawyer's review.
